How does Romeo convince the reluctant Apothecary to sell him poison?
Romeo argues that the law against selling poison prevents the Apothecary from making a living. Thus, in order to survive, he should break the law.
AND/OR
Romeo responds by commenting on the Apothecary’s gaunt and desperate appearance, and he asks why the man should fear death or uphold the law when he himself seems so miserable.
